AI at Work: The Hidden Cost of Mental Fatigue
Researchers discover a surprising side effect of AI integration at work: mental fatigue and focus difficulties. What does this mean for workers and industries embracing AI?
AI, the much-heralded technology driving efficiencies across industries, is now linked to an unexpected side effect: mental fatigue. Researchers have recently uncovered that workers using AI in their roles often report experiencing a 'mental hangover,' clouding their focus and productivity.
Chronology
This revelation isn’t entirely shocking, given the rapid pace at which AI has been integrated into the workplace. Over the past decade, we've seen AI transition from a specialized tool to an essential part of process optimization. Since 2020, AI deployment in industries like finance, healthcare, and even creative fields has accelerated, with companies investing billions in AI-driven solutions. By 2023, the global AI market was valued at an astounding $200 billion, with projections to reach $500 billion by 2028.
But here's the kicker: as AI systems are tasked with more complex decisions, the cognitive load on human workers has increased rather than decreased. Researchers began noticing this trend in early 2023 when workers in AI-heavy roles reported feeling a 'fog' that impaired their ability to concentrate, despite the tech's promise to ease workloads.
Impact
The implications are significant. Companies that once believed AI would cut costs and improve output now face a new challenge: managing employee well-being in a tech-centric environment. For instance, in sectors like customer service and financial analysis, where AI tools are prevalent, the toll on mental health is becoming a costly concern. This mental fatigue isn't just a worker issue. it's an industry-wide problem that could affect productivity and, ultimately, the bottom line.
Who wins and who loses? Industries that can adapt their workflows to mitigate this cognitive strain might edge out competitors. Conversely, those that dismiss these findings could face increased turnover and reduced efficiency. And it's not just a matter of productivity. There's also the human element. Outlook
So, where do we go from here? The scaling roadmap just got more interesting. For businesses embracing AI, the real bottleneck is no longer just the software itself, but how it integrates with human users. Companies might need to invest not just in AI systems, but also in training and mental health resources to support their employees. It's a dual investment strategy that ensures both technological and human elements of the business are optimized.
The next few years could see a shift towards more modular AI applications that prioritize user-friendly interfaces and reduce cognitive overload. Moreover, as AI continues to evolve, we might witness a push for regulatory guidelines that address these human impacts. By 2025, don't be surprised if industry standards include measures for mental health safeguarding in AI-heavy roles.
